Fasteners for Woodworking and Timber
|
|
"Timber framing and log home construction are a couple of the original "green" technologies, both using a renewable resource to create structures that will last for centuries. As such, demand for log homes and timber frame structures has increased tremendously in the last few years as consumers look for innovative, high quality, low maintenance buildings that will have a lower impact on the environment. Although many craftsmen builders use wooden pegs to lock beams in place, heavy duty fasteners can make the job go much faster and easier."

12/21/2011: The Key to Correctly Preparing and Installing a Squeak-less Subfloor
:
Building a squeakless floor is all about attention to details. Download this helpful guide to review some best practices.
|
|
"A sub-floor is a layer of plywood or planks installed directly over a
home’s floor joists. The subfloor provides the base for applying the
finished flooring; carpet, tile, hardwood, or other materials. During
the construction stage, a home’s sub-floor is a vital element of the
interior. If the sub-floor is not level and stable, any finishing
materials installed on top will not meet expectations for beauty or
durability..."
